Road closures confirmed for Kenilworth Half Marathon 2026
By James Smith 3rd Sep 2026
Roads across Kenilworth will be closed this Sunday (September 6) as the Kenilworth Half Marathon returns for its 26th instalment.
Kenilworth Runners' annual event will see hundreds of runners take to the local streets, with locals expected to line the route to cheer on the competitors.
The race will start at 9am on Warwick Road opposite HSBC, with the runners heading along Borrowell Lane, then Castle Road before completing a loop of the castle.
They will head back down Brookside Avenue, Fishponds Road, John O'Gaunt and Rounds Hill.
The race will then head out along Rouncil Lane to Beausale returning via Rouncil Lane, Rounds Hill, Oaks Road, St Nicholas Avenue and Randall Road to Warwick Road.
The finish is at the Clock Tower as in previous years.

For the fourth year, a 5km route around the town centre will also be held.

Closures in full:
From 6.30am to 1.15pm
- Warwick Road, from Sainsbury's to the clock tower
From 8.30am – 1pm (rolling closures)
- Borrowell Lane
- Barrowfield Lane
- Greville Road
- Brookside Avenue
- Castle Hill
- Castle Road
- Brookside Road
- Fishponds Road
- John O'Gaunt Road
- Rounds Hill
- Rouncil Lane
- Oaks Road
- Woodcote Lane
- Randall Road
- Dirty Lane
- Red House Farm Lane
- Kites Nest Lane
- Honiley Road
- Beausale Lane
- St Nicholas Avenue
- Siddeley Avenue
